Delivery Manager
Overview
Sought after an experienced Delivery Manager to drive execution of a data platform modernization and reporting transformation program within an insurance environment. The role will act as the primary onsite interface, ensuring alignment between business stakeholders and offshore delivery teams while driving high-quality, timely outcomes.
Key Expectations
- Act as the primary point of contact for client stakeholders across business and technology
- Drive end-to-end delivery across data ingestion, modeling, reporting, and governance workstreams
- Demonstrate strong understanding of insurance domains (Claims, Policy, Finance) and how business processes drive data and reporting
- Translate business requirements into data and reporting solutions aligned to insurance KPIs and workflows
- Cookordination effectively between onsite stakeholders and offshore teams to ensure seamless execution
- Ensure clarity of requirements, priorities, and dependencies across Claims, Policy, and Finance
- Monitor progress, manage risks, and ensure adherence to timelines and quality standards
- Facilitate business validation, UAT, and sign-offs for deliverables
- Ensure consistency in KPIs, data quality, and reporting outputs
- Drive adoption of dashboards and support business users in transitioning to self-service analytics
Experience Preferences
- Experience with Snowflake projects will be preferred
